A Wisconsin Benefit Corporation under Wis. Stat. ch. 204 (2017 Act 77). Benefit corporations are for-profit corporations with a stated general public benefit purpose, dual-fiduciary director duties, and an annual benefit statement requirement — the same statutory framework used in roughly three-dozen states for mission-driven for-profits like Patagonia and Allbirds. We prepare and file the Articles with the public-benefit purpose under 204.103, draft bylaws keyed to the ch. 204 standard of conduct (204.301), and set up the annual benefit-statement process required by 204.401. Form a Wisconsin LP — ideal for real estate syndicates, investment funds, and family business succession. LPs pair general partners (who manage and bear unlimited liability) with limited partners (passive investors with liability protection). We file your Certificate of Limited Partnership (CORP302) with WI DFI and document partner contributions. The $70 WI state fee is included.
The LP only works as well as its partnership agreement — without one, WI default rules apply and limited partners can lose their liability shield by accident. Optional but valuable filing under Wis. Stat. § 178.0303 that publicly identifies which partners can bind the partnership in real estate and major transactions. Especially useful for partnerships engaging in property deals, where title companies need a clear public record of authority. We file CORP601 with WI DFI. The $100 WI state fee is included.

If your civic group, hobby club, mutual benefit association, or community organization needs to receive legal notices but doesn't want full nonprofit corporation status, the WI Unincorporated Nonprofit Association Agent Appointment (CORP113C, Wis. Stat. ch. 184) is the right filing. Note: this does not create a 501(c)(3) tax-exempt nonprofit — for that, choose Nonprofit Formation instead.

An EIN is like a Social Security Number for your business — required for banking, hiring employees, and filing taxes. We prepare and file IRS Form SS-4 on your behalf. No IRS fee. Foreign nationals without an SSN or ITIN can still obtain an EIN — we file by fax or mail on your behalf.
Register a "doing business as" name so your company can operate under a different name from its legal name. We handle both the Wisconsin DFI filing ($15 state fee) and, if needed, your county Register of Deeds filing (~$30, varies by county). The DFI filing provides statewide public notice; the county filing is required if you plan to obtain credit under the DBA name. Valid for 10 years.
FinCEN Beneficial Ownership Information report for entities formed outside the United States and registered to do business in Wisconsin. We prepare and submit your BOI report to FinCEN, including identification of all beneficial owners (25%+ ownership or substantial control). As of March 2025, U.S.-formed entities (including WI LLCs) are exempt — this service applies to foreign-formed entities only. No FinCEN filing fee.

Changed partners, managers, or ownership? The IRS requires you to update your Responsible Party within 60 days of any change using Form 8822-B. We prepare and file the update with the IRS on your behalf. Common when members join or leave, or when management structure changes. No IRS fee.

Address note: Wisconsin requires a physical street address for your registered agent — PO Boxes, virtual mailboxes, and UPS Store addresses don't qualify. You can still use those for your general business mailing address.
